Output 93694e6fab65adb7191220dcc159bf8e7b7b801f12a4dc5535f568083cb57715:0

value
18052571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c3613a897c16a5547761a3875e58b3c0e84c4f75 OP_EQUALVERIFY OP_CHECKSIG
address
1Jp5EyR7iAg1BRvJRa45xaLpkheR1kCGqM
transaction
93694e6fab65adb7191220dcc159bf8e7b7b801f12a4dc5535f568083cb57715
spent
true